Brooklyn Beckham’s Burberry campaign released

Brooklyn Beckham’s first foray into the world of fashion photography – the latest Burberry campaign – has officially been released.

The ads for Burberry’s new This is Brit fragrance line see the 17-year-old model go behind the camera to photograph a group of his contemporaries out and about in London. The end result is a collection of portraits featuring some of the today’s most promising young British models, including the likes of Ben Rees, Lewis Helim, Eliza Thomas, Liv Mason Pearson and Harry Pourdjis.

Burberry is known for intelligent marketing and the innovative ways in which they utilise social media, and this was evident in the case of this latest campaign – Beckham’s entire shoot was livestreamed on Snapchat and Instagram.  Indeed, tapping young Brooklyn to photograph the adverts is a clever piece of publicity in itself – he has over six million followers on Instagram –but it has led to a backlash from some professional photographers accusing the teen of nepotism.

However, Burberry’s creative director Christopher Bailey does not agree with the budding photographer’s critics. “Brooklyn has a really great eye for image and Instagram works brilliantly for him as a platform to showcase his work,” he says. “His style and attitude were exactly what we wanted to capture in the spirit of this new Brit fragrance campaign.”

Starring in a Burberry campaign is often an indication that a young model is about to hit the big time – time will tell if the same can be said about this new teen photographer.
